Biography

Samantha Bennett is a Professor of Music at the Australian National University, specializing in music technologies, sound recording, and the analysis of the technological production aesthetics of recorded popular music. She has over 20 years of experience in curriculum design and program authorship across two countries and has served as an external consultant, examiner, and reviewer. Samantha holds a PhD in Popular Music Recording Production Techniques from the University of Surrey, UK. Her research has been recognized with prestigious awards, including multiple teaching accolades and grants exceeding $850,000. She has published numerous articles in journals such as Popular Music and served on the editorial boards of several academic series. Her works explore the intersections of technology and music, and she leads significant interdisciplinary research projects at ANU. Samantha is also an active member of various scholarly organizations, demonstrating her commitment to advancing music education and research.
